Types of Granite Countertops

Granite Countertop Varieties for Lasting Beauty and Strength

As a premier choice for modern and classic interiors, granite countertops fuse natural beauty with exceptional durability, ensuring lasting style and practicality. The inherent toughness of granite makes it impervious to heat, scratches, and frequent use, appealing to those who seek elegance combined with resilience. Granite’s organic veining and extensive color palette provide endless customization, fitting effortlessly into traditional, contemporary, or transitional spaces while adding luxurious depth.

Black Granite is a sought-after choice due to its dramatic elegance and sleek, contemporary presence, instantly elevating kitchen designs. These countertops typically display delicate flecks or veining in contrasting tones, enriching the surface with intricate visual texture while exuding elegance. Its practicality is equally admired, as black granite conceals blemishes and reduces visible wear, simplifying upkeep. Whether matched with bright or dark cabinets, black granite delivers enduring sophistication and versatile integration.

The appeal of White Granite lies in its capacity to brighten spaces, adding visual expansiveness and a timeless aesthetic. White granite is often patterned with soft gray or cream veins, providing gentle contrast without overwhelming the room. Homeowners favor white granite for its ability to harmonize with diverse palettes while maintaining a polished, classic presence. Its robust composition ensures that white granite withstands daily wear and tear, combining beauty with longevity. Light interacting with white granite amplifies brightness and spatial perception, elevating kitchen ambiance.

For homeowners looking for an earthy and natural appeal, Brown and Beige Granite offers warmth and versatility. These tones are often interspersed with specks of black, gold, or rust, creating a dynamic surface that can hide minor imperfections while providing a cozy, inviting feel. Its earthy richness complements wood finishes and natural textures, making it ideal for timeless or rustic interiors. The durability of brown granite guarantees lasting performance, balancing aesthetics with everyday practicality. Brown granite responds beautifully to illumination, emphasizing natural veining and deepening its visual impact.

For a one-of-a-kind look, Green Granite presents striking color and intricate veining that commands attention. Ranging from deep forest greens to softer jade tones, green granite often features intricate veining patterns that add visual interest and artistic flair. This type of granite is less common, which makes it a distinctive choice for homeowners who want a truly customized and exclusive countertop. Green granite pairs beautifully with neutral cabinetry and brass or gold hardware, creating a luxurious and harmonious look. Green granite combines standout aesthetics with uncompromising practicality, making it suitable for busy, functional kitchens.

Gray Granite offers understated refinement, ideal for balancing modern and traditional kitchen designs. Subtle marbling and speck patterns in gray granite create nuanced visual texture while remaining versatile. This versatility makes gray granite a reliable choice for homeowners looking to balance modern design with natural beauty. From light to dark cabinetry, gray granite provides a cohesive and sophisticated backdrop, enabling versatile interior design. Durable and low-maintenance, gray granite combines resilience with beauty, meeting the demands of active households.

Beyond color, granite countertops also differ in finish types, which can dramatically affect their appearance and maintenance. Polished granite is renowned for its glossy, reflective surface that amplifies the stone’s natural colors and patterns, giving kitchens a high-end, luxurious feel. Honed granite’s muted finish provides refined elegance, ideal for contemporary or minimalist kitchen designs. For homeowners seeking a textured, rustic appearance, leathered granite is increasingly popular, as it features a tactile, slightly roughened surface that enhances grip and hides fingerprints or smudges. Choosing the right granite finish aligns aesthetic preferences with maintenance needs, optimizing durability and kitchen usability.
